Product Introduction

Overview

The BZX384C8V2-G3-18 is a small signal Zener diode produced by Vishay General Semiconductor - Diodes Division. This component is part of the BZX384-G series, which is known for its high quality and reliability in voltage regulation applications. The BZX384C8V2-G3-18 is specifically designed to provide a stable voltage reference and is widely used in various electronic circuits.

Key Specifications

ParameterValueUnit
Zener Voltage (VZ)8.2V
Test Current (IZT)5 mAmA
Power Dissipation (Ptot)200mW
Thermal Resistance Junction to Ambient Air (RthJA)650K/W
Junction Temperature (Tj)-55 to +150°C
Storage Temperature Range (Tstg)-65 to +150°C
PackageSOD-323
Weight4 mgmg
Flammability RatingUL 94 V-0
Moisture Sensitivity LevelMSL level 1 (according J-STD-020)

Key Features

  • Silicon planar Zener diodes with Zener voltages graded according to the international E24 standard.
  • Standard Zener voltage tolerance is ±5%.
  • AEC-Q101 qualified for automotive applications.
  • RoHS compliant.
  • High stability and low noise operation.
  • Compact SOD-323 package.

Applications

The BZX384C8V2-G3-18 Zener diode is suitable for a variety of applications, including voltage regulation, voltage reference, and overvoltage protection in electronic circuits. It is particularly useful in automotive, industrial, and consumer electronics where stable voltage regulation is critical.
